July 15, 2021 (Renens, Switzerland) – MassChallenge Switzerland, part of MassChallenge‘s global network of innovators, today announced a partnership with one of the world’s most modern and innovative manufacturers of herb drops, Ricola. The partnership aims to support Ricola’s strategic commitment to innovation and sustainability by facilitating introductions and collaborations with emerging, high-potential, relevant startups.

Since 2016, MassChallenge Switzerland has been a leader in helping startups across Europe grow their businesses, annually accelerating 90+ early stage startups while taking no equity or fees. MassChallenge Switzerland provides startups with access to top corporations, world-class mentoring from industry experts, curated resources, and up to CHF 1M in equity-free prizes.
In addition to the early-stage startup accelerator, which accepts startups from any industry, MassChallenge Switzerland has expanded its offerings to accelerate innovation in the food sector with an industry-specific track for early-stage startups as part of the 2021 accelerator. This also includes a challenge program matching later-stage startups with corporate partners in the food industry.
About Ricola
Ricola is one of the world’s most modern and innovative manufacturers of herb drops. Ricola herb specialities are exported to more than 45 countries and are famous for their fine Swiss quality. Founded in 1930, with headquarters in Laufen near Basel and subsidiaries in Europe, Asia and the USA, Ricola now produces around 60 different herb drops and tea specialities. In Switzerland, this family-owned company is a pioneer in herb cultivation and places great value on using carefully selected locations and controlled, environmentally friendly cultivation methods. Ricola has concluded fixed long-term purchase agreements with almost 100 farmers in Swiss mountain regions. Ricola is committed to sustainable corporate management, economically, socially and ecologically and is a responsible employer. The traditional values of a family-run enterprise coupled with Swiss quality and a passion for innovation are crucial factors in the success of the Ricola global brand.
About MassChallenge
MassChallenge is the global network for innovators. Headquartered in the United States with seven locations worldwide, MassChallenge equips bold entrepreneurs to disrupt the status quo and to create meaningful change. Since launching in 2009, more than 2,928 MassChallenge alumni have raised more than $8.6B in funding, generated more than $3.6 B in revenue, and created more than 186,000 total jobs.
